Abstract: The author focuses upon the language of press discourse in the perestroika period, to be more exact of “Nash Sovremennik” and “Ogonyok” issues. The author tries to prove that modern style of journalism develops gradually and slowly involving a collision of opposite tendencies. There are no grounds to presume that this evolution of post soviet press discourse has been completed. In this article perestroika mass media discourse is treated as a rapidly developing system based upon a variety of styles and techniques
